Jennie Garth is enjoying some time off. The protagonist of the show Beverly Hills, 90210, who is famous for her part as Kelly Taylor, shared her personal October story which was a call for the past again. She mostly stayed with her hubby Dave, took a few trips, and had a blast with their family. Besides, she shared an episode with the waffles they had that day which were oh so good! The key point given was that of presence—it almost a mystic esoteric advice telling to be less informative and to enjoy life through the chaos. Garth wrapped up her thoughts by encouraging her followers to note down their most cherished October memories, so turning the post into a shared experiences community for reflection.

A very warm and fast reaction followed. A great deal of comments were centered around one particular thing that made a lot of the audience feel nostalgic: a picture of a mini 90210 reunion. The picture that featured Garth and her former co-stars Ian Ziering (Steve Sanders), Jason Priestley (Brandon Walsh), and Gabrielle Carteris (Andrea Zuckerman) was actually the very core of the conversation topic.
